Sasol Chemicals is dedicated to achieving meaningful sustainability goals

We are focused on reducing our Scope 1 and Scope 2 gre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ions by 30% by 2030, using 2017 as our baseline. Looking ahead, we aim to achieve net zero emissions for Scope 1 and Scope 2 GHG by 2050.
Our evolving strategies to reach these targets include increasing the use of renewable electricity, adopting low-carbon energy sources for steam production, and prioritizing energy and process efficiency initiatives.Beyond 2026, we plan to undertake significant initiatives like Carbon Capture, Utilization and Storage (CCUS), which will require substantial capital investments.

Renewable Energy
In Germany renewable power purchase agreements have been finalized and we are planning further agreements for our production sites in Brunsbüttel and Marl. For Italy Solar energy will be utilized at our plants in Augusta and Sicily and in South Africa we are focusing on both solar and wind energy for our plants in Sasolburg and Secunda. Our North American operations are currently planning projects for renewable electricity aimed at reducing Scope 2 emissions at our plant in Lake Charles, Louisiana, USA.
Process Optimization
Key future focus areas include the development of an energy-efficiency programme for our plant at Lake Charles, Lousiana, USA and full implementation of an artificial intelligence (AI)-driven process optimization application.
Recent studies on Carbon Capture, Use & Storage (CCUS) have been completed, identifying the optimal process scope to achieve the necessary product quality while meeting storage requirements. Our U.S. assets, along with several in Europe, are strategically located in industry corridors that are well-suited for CCUS collaboration.
Moreover, we closely monitor developments in electrification and potentially blue and green hydrogen, which are expected to contribute towards achieving our target.

ISCC (“International Sustainability and Carbon Certification”)
Sasol Chemicals participate in the certification process of the “International Sustainability and Carbon Certification” (ISCC). The ISCC has established an international, practically viable, and transparent chain of custody certification system for the needs of different markets. ISCC PLUS is a voluntary sustainability certification program for bio, bio-circular (waste-biomass), and circular (recycled) raw materials for markets and sectors that are currently not regulated.

RSPO (“Roundtable on Sustainable Palm Oil”)
Sasol Chemicals is a member of the “Roundtable for Sustainable Palm Oil”. The RSPO was established in 2004 to promote the production and use of sustainable palm (kernel) oil and derivatives. One of the key activities of this global, non-profit organization consists of developing and implementing global standards for sustainable palm oil.

ASD (“Action for Sustainable Derivatives”)
Sasol Chemicals is membeer of the of “Action for Sustainable Derivatives”(ASD). The ASD is an industry-led platform which brings together companies in the cosmetics, home and personal care, and oleochemicals industries to collectively tackle environmental and social supply chain issues around palm oil and palm kernel oil derivatives, and expanding into other derivative commodities.

Product Portfolio
Deliver a more sustainable and circular product portfolio
Surfactants, which act as detergents, dispersants, emulsifiers, foaming agents, and wetting agents, are vital in personal care and other applications. However, their traditional production from petrochemicals or tropical oils poses environmental challenges and high carbon emissions, and some can irritate the skin and scalp. Biosurfactants, on the other hand, are naturally produced by fermentation from oils and sugars, offering a more sustainable and biodegradable alternative with a lower carbon footprint. Notably, glycolipids are particularly beneficial in rinse-off formulations, providing excellent cleansing, foaming, and skin care properties.
Sasol’s new CARINEX SL (sophorolipid) product range comes in two different 60 % active product types, specifically designed to maximise formulation design flexibility and efficiency. CARINEX SL L is a mild and low foaming lactonic sophorolipid rich type, while CARINEX SL A is a mild and higher foaming acidic sophorolipid rich type.
Sustainable care solutions for household and industrial cleaning
Biosurfactants are natural compounds produced by living organisms, such as bacteria and yeast. Surfactants play a crucial role in fabric and home care, in industrial and institutional applications and beyond.
Sasol’s new LIVINEX SL is a sophorolipid, multifunctional ingredient with excellent performance for sustainable cleaning solutions. Unlike traditional surfactants derived from petroleum, LIVINEX SL is sourced from palm-free natural oils, making it a sustainable option for personal care, home care, and industrial cleaning. Biosurfactants, produced by fermentation from natural oils and sugars, should not be confused with bio-based surfactants. They are more sustainable, have a lower carbon footprint, are fully biodegradable, and are well tolerated by aquatic organisms.

Care-O-Sene project
Sasol Limited and Sasol Germany are part of the German-South African research project CARE-O-SENE (Catalyst Research for Sustainable Kerosene). The international consortium will enable the highly efficient and sustainable production of environmentally friendly aviation fuels by developing new and improved catalysts for Power-to-Liquids processes.
The project’s rapid catalyst research is crucial to the industry’s ability to efficiently produce sustainable aviation fuels (SAF) in sufficient quantities. The aim is to pave the way for the production of green aviation fuel on an industrial scale.

Biosurfactants
Holiferm and Sasol Chemicals expand collaboration to develop and market sustainable surfactants. The partnership will use Holiferm’s proprietary technology to develop the fermentation-derived biosurfactants. Sasol and Holiferm will develop and commercialise formulations and applications for the new molecules.
Biosurfactants use natural materials to produce surfactants, which are key ingredients in detergents, cleaning products and personal care products. Sophorolipids, rhamnolipids and MELs are all glycolipids made through fermentation, using yeast or bacteria to convert vegetable oils and/or sugars into final product. The Holiferm process offers an extensive reduction in carbon footprint compared with conventional surfactants.
Sustainable ingredients in care chemicals
Sasol Chemicals will evaluate the effectiveness of Solugen’s proprietary products, blends and derivatives in its household, personal care, and industrial and institutional cleaning surfactant formulations, initially focusing on chelating agents.
Solugen’s bio-based ingredients are high-performing and cost-competitive materials used in detergents, cleaning products, and personal care products. Solugen manufactures these ingredients at its Bioforge facility in Houston, which uses a first-of-its-kind chemienzymatic process to convert plant-derived substances into essential materials that traditionally relied on fossil fuels – all with no or low emissions and waste
